Navigating the World Without a Driver's License: Exploring Alternatives and Implications

In today's world, where mobility is a foundation of everyday life, the concept of living without a driver's license might appear difficult. Nevertheless, for some individuals, the choice to give up a driver's license is a mindful option driven by various factors, consisting of ecological issues, expense, and personal choice. This short article explores the alternatives to driving and the ramifications of living without a driver's license, offering an extensive guide for those considering this lifestyle.

Comprehending the Decision

Selecting not to have a driver's license is an individual choice that can stem from a number of reasons. For some, it's a dedication to decreasing their carbon footprint and promoting sustainable living. Others discover the expense of owning and maintaining a vehicle prohibitive, while some merely prefer the convenience and liberty of other modes of transportation. Despite the motivation, living without a driver's license requires careful planning and a desire to adjust.

Alternatives to Driving

  1. Public Transportation

    • Buses and Trains: Public transportation systems, such as buses and trains, are typically the most reliable and cost-efficient options. They are accessible in a lot of metropolitan locations and supply a structured way to browse cities and rural regions.
    • Subway and Light Rail: In bigger cities, subways and light rail systems provide quick and efficient travel, typically bypassing rush hour and lowering travel time.
  2. Ride-Sharing Services

    • Uber and Lyft: These popular ride-sharing apps provide on-demand transportation, making it easy to get around without a car. They are especially beneficial for late-night travel and in areas with restricted public transport.
    • Carpooling: Joining or forming carpool groups can reduce costs and environmental impact. Lots of neighborhood platforms and apps help with carpooling for regular commutes.
  3. Bicycles and E-Scooters

    • Bikes: Cycling is a healthy and environmentally friendly way to travel, particularly for much shorter ranges. Many cities have devoted bike lanes and bike-sharing programs to motivate this mode of transport.
    • Electric Scooters: E-scooters are a trendy and convenient option for quick, brief trips. They are often offered through rental services in urban areas and can be an enjoyable option to traditional modes of transport.
  4. Strolling and Jogging

    • Strolling: For those residing in walkable neighborhoods, strolling is a basic and reliable method to remain active and get around. It's complimentary, requires no special devices, and is excellent for the environment.
    • Jogging: Similar to strolling, running can be a healthy and low-cost way to take a trip, particularly for brief distances.
  5. Electric and Hybrid Vehicles

    • Electric Scooters and Bikes: For those who still desire the convenience of a personal lorry but are worried about the environment, electrical scooters and bikes are a practical alternative. They are low-maintenance and produce fewer emissions.
    • Hybrid Cars: If the choice to prevent a driver's license is primarily due to environmental issues, however the requirement for a car is inevitable, hybrid automobiles provide a happy medium. They integrate conventional gasoline engines with electric motors to reduce fuel consumption and emissions.
  6. Telecommuting and Remote Work

    • Work from Home: Many companies now offer remote work alternatives, allowing staff members to work from home or other areas. This can considerably lower the requirement for daily commuting and the associated costs.
    • Virtual Meetings: Technology has made it possible to perform organization conferences and other interactions virtually, further lowering the need for travel.

Ramifications of Living Without a Driver's License

  1. Financial Savings

    • Reduced Vehicle Costs: Not having a car means preventing costs such as car payments, insurance coverage, upkeep, and fuel.
    • Public Transportation Costs: While public transport does have expenses, they are typically lower than those related to owning a car.
  2. Environmental Impact

    • Lower Carbon Emissions: By preventing the use of individual automobiles, people can considerably reduce their carbon footprint, adding to a more sustainable environment.
    • Decreased Traffic Congestion: Fewer cars and trucks on the road can result in lowered traffic jam, making travel more efficient for everyone.
  3. Health Benefits

    • Increased Physical Activity: Using alternatives like walking, jogging, and biking can enhance physical health and psychological well-being.
    • Reduced Stress: Avoiding the everyday troubles of driving, such as traffic and parking, can cause a more unwinded and trouble-free way of life.
  4. Social and Community Engagement

    • Neighborhood Connections: Relying on public transportation or ride-sharing services can foster a sense of neighborhood and social interaction.
    • Support for Local Businesses: Walking or cycling to regional organizations can help support the local economy and minimize dependence on big, environmentally unfriendly corporations.
  5. Legal and Practical Considerations

    • Recognition Issues: In lots of countries, a driver's license works as a main kind of recognition. Individuals without a license might need to bring alternative forms of ID, such as a passport or state-issued ID card.
    • Travel Restrictions: Without a driver's license, travel to remote areas or places with minimal public transport can be challenging. Preparation ahead and utilizing alternative transport techniques is vital.

FAQs

Q: How can I navigate if I live in a backwoods without a driver's license?

  • A: In backwoods, choices like ride-sharing services, carpooling, and public transportation may be limited. Q: Can I still take a trip worldwide without a driver's license?

  • A: Absolutely. A driver's license is not needed for most international travel. Nevertheless, you may require a passport or other kinds of identification. For countries where driving is needed, you can lease a car with a legitimate driver's license or use local transportation services.

Q: What are the best apps for discovering ride-sharing and carpooling options?

  • A: Popular apps for ride-sharing include Uber, Lyft, and Bolt. For carpooling, Waze Carpool, Ridester, and Scoop are highly advised. These apps often supply real-time details on readily available trips and assist connect you with motorists heading in the same instructions.

Q: Are there any health dangers connected with utilizing public transport?

  • A: While public transport can expose individuals to a higher threat of infectious illness, specifically in crowded conditions, the benefits typically outweigh the dangers. Practicing great hygiene, such as cleaning hands regularly and using a mask, can help mitigate these risks. Furthermore, numerous public transport systems have carried out security steps to safeguard travelers.

Q: What are the ecological benefits of not driving a car?

  • A: Not driving a car can substantially decrease your carbon footprint. Automobiles are a significant source of greenhouse gas emissions, and by opting for public transportation, biking, or strolling, you can contribute to a much healthier environment. This also helps reduce air contamination and traffic jam, improving total lifestyle.

Living without a driver's license is a possible and often advantageous option for numerous individuals. By exploring and using alternative modes of transport, one can save money, decrease their ecological impact, and improve their health and wellness. While there are obstacles, such as navigating recognition and travel issues, the benefits typically make the effort beneficial. Whether driven by personal worths or useful factors to consider, the decision to forgo a driver's license can lead to a more sustainable and satisfying way of life.
